DeeringAmps
Kite,
I too had an issue with the patches showing up.
Dropped them in the "Programs" folder and no dice.
Moved them to "Programs/user" and all was well.
Created a folder (in Programs) called "Third Party", moved all my additional content there and all is well.
Go figure?
 
Tom




Hi all,
 
You just need to add the programs into a subfolder - there's a 3 level structure to the way the .fxp files need to be stored in Z3TA+ 2 ..... so in the Programs folder you need  Bank Folder | Subfolder | patch.fxp   .... simples :-)
